Symbols
Multiple Sminos
The numerous Sminos symbolize internal dialogues, exploring different facets of self when navigating love's complexities.
Empty Mirror Frame
The empty mirror suggests a deep search for identity, a missing reflection in the complex quest for love.
Overgrown Garden
The overgrown garden symbolizes the raw, untamed emotional space where love both flourishes and struggles.
